Transaction 45f9a8ab7057ba83e37b8bee51e81843e30f3341d25883296551e90ec0857c60

103 Input
2 Outputs
  • 45f9a8ab7057ba83e37b8bee51e81843e30f3341d25883296551e90ec0857c60:0
  • value  7801207452
    address  3J2w9vnUjdMuKsky3tEVGMTW43T8yREF3h
  • 45f9a8ab7057ba83e37b8bee51e81843e30f3341d25883296551e90ec0857c60:1
  • value  827386
    address  3MucniAysEE1pSHoKk89uVu16cmmRrzWDa